Mental harassment by boss, what action can be taken ?


28-Jan-2023 (In Labour & Service Law)
Dear Sir, I am working in retails sector as manager , my boss is always using bad word & harrassed in so many ways. Working timing is not suitable we can work more than 11 hours. what can we do in legal?

If its simply work related issue then you have other remedies. But if he is using verbal or physical abuses against working women at work place then certainly he can be prosecuted under the Prevention of Sexual Harassment Act, 2013. If you have an internal committee for complaining sexual harrasment in your firm you have to approach it otherwise you can complain in the local committee. At the same time you can make a formal complaint to National Commission for Women with proper evidence.

You can flag this issue initially to your HR asking them to look into the issue and to pacify the situation. If they fails to make any response or do not intervenes into the matter then you can send ask for the domestic enquiry in the company for it. If they still refuse to do so then you can send them a legal notice asking them to med their ways. If that too do not makes any difference then you can drag them to the competent court of jurisdiction for mental harassment, agony and incompatible and inhumane working conditions.
